Section 1 Registrant’s Business and Operations

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.


On August 11, 2013, Thunder Fusion Corporation (the “Company”) entered into an Asset Assignment Agreement (the “Assignment Agreement”) with HyFuels, Inc., a Florida corporation (“HyFuels”) beneficially controlled by our Chief Executive Officer, Dr. Ruggero M. Santilli. Pursuant to the Assignment Agreement, HyFuels irrevocably assigned to the Company all physical assets, intangible assets, accounts receivable, intellectual property, accounting software, billing software, client lists, client prospects, trade secrets, proprietary property, the intellectual and physical property known as intermediate nuclear fusion without radiation, the physical property consisting of seven (7) Hadronic reactors, all copyrights, patents, patent applications, patent assignments, trademarks and anything having commercial or exchange value and the like.


On August 10, 2013, the Company entered into an Asset Assignment Agreement (the “IBR Assignment Agreement”) with Institute For Basic Research, Inc., a Florida corporation (“IBR”) that also is beneficially controlled by our CEO, Dr. Santilli.  Pursuant to the IBR Assignment Agreement, IBR irrevocably assigned to the Company all rights, title, ownership and interests in all of IBR’s internet website domain name assets, owned and hereinafter acquired by IBR including, but not limited to, all physical and intangible assets and intellectual property related to the assets.


Copies of both the Asset Assignment Agreement with HyFuels and the IBR Assignment Agreement are attached as exhibits to this current report on Form 8K.



Section 5 – Corporate Governance and Management

Item 5.06 Changes in Shell Company Status.


As a result of the execution of the Asset Assignment Agreement with HyFuels and the IBR Assignment Agreement, and resulting acquisition of the assets identified in such agreements, the Company has completed transactions that had the effect of causing it to cease being a shell company as defined in Securities and Exchange Commission Rule 12b-2.
